A bayesian network is a graphical model that encodes the joint probability distribution. Others are shipped as examples of various bayesian network related software like hugin or described in reference books. Classification of web services using bayesian network. Each node of the bayesian network relates to a course unit of. Let depsv u u, v in e denote the direct dependences of node v in v. Number of probabilities in bayesian networks consider n binary variables unconstrained joint distribution requires o2 n probabilities if we have a bayesian network, with a maximum of k parents for any node, then we need on 2 k probabilities example full unconstrained joint distribution. For example, sample based algorithms scale with the amount of nodes and comm. The nodes in a bayesian network represent a set of random variables, x x.
For example, in the monty hal problem, the probability of a show is the probability of the guest choosing the respective door, times the probability of the prize being behind a given door, times the probability of monty opening a. Bayesian networks are ideal for taking an event that occurred and predicting the likelihood that any one of several possible known causes was the contributing factor. A bayesian method for constructing bayesian belief. Probabilistic inference hybrid it value model using bayesian. Bn is an ideal tool for causal relationship modeling and probabilistic reasoning. In a bayesian network, each variable is associated to a node. The pdf format allows you to create documents in countless applications and share them with others for viewing. Sample size sample size can be used to determine the fading factor the bigger the sample size, the more resistant is the network to change sample size can be different for each node in network. Note that for the larger datasets the zip file might be upwards of 15mb to download. It occurs that the complexity cost pw consists of the sum of the probability density function of the sampled weights of each bayesian layer on the network relative to a muchsimpler, predefined pdf function.
A scalable data science workflow approach for big data. To evaluate and compare the performance of bayesian knowledge tracing and dynamic bayesian networks, the classification consistency and accuracy are examined. Bayesian belief networks give solutions to the space, acquisition bottlenecks significant improvements in the time cost of inferences cs 2001 bayesian belief networks bayesian belief networks bbns bayesian belief networks. The nodes represent variables, which can be discrete or continuous. Purchase of the print book includes a free ebook in pdf, kindle, and epub formats from. Learning a dag over a set of variables is of particular interest, because under assumptions a dag can be interpreted as a causal model 26. Maybe we should try comparing the samples with some output samples from other probabilistic programing languages with a similar bayesian network. The readnet procedure reads the network structure from a file but does not. While there are many types of regression analysis, at their center they all inspect the influence of. G, where every vertex v in v is associated with a random variable xv, and every edge u, v in e represents a direct dependence from the random variable xu to the random variable xv. We provide two sample datasets, one with complete data the asia network. Download file pdf download file pdf download file pdf. In this paper, we present a stochastic bayesian neural network in which we maximize evidence lower bound using a new objective function which we name as stochastic evidence lower bound. A phase in our bayesian network learning algorithm tpda and tpda.
Pdf bayesian network analysis of covid19 data reveals. In this paper we use a bayesian network bn model to estimate the covid19 infection prevalence rate ipr and infection fatality rate. Your answers, including the bayesian network image need to be clearly legible and well organized. One is a network graphical structure which is a directed acyclic graph with the nodes of variables and arcs of relations. Bayesian networks bns constitute one of the most popular formalisms for reasoning and prediction under uncertainty. Compute the accuracy of the classifier, considering few test data sets. Making a pdf file of a logo is surprisingly easy and is essential for most web designers. This study uses bns as a knowledge discovery process to accurately predict incident clearance time, which is the most important and yet most difficult portion of the total incident duration. Several reference bayesian networks are commonly used in literature as benchmarks. In the bayesian approach to structure learning, the posterior probability of the network structure m is given by pmid pdlmpmpd, where pd is the. Sample time is slower than reaction time zhu et al. In the next tutorial you will extend this bn to an influence diagram. Often these are used as input for an overarching optimisation problem. The second component of the bayesian network representation is a set of local probability models that represent the nature of the dependence of each variable on its parents.
This means it can be viewed across multiple devices, regardless of the underlying operating system. D parameter estimation and inference in bayesian network mix tures. Bayesian networks donald bren school of information and. Analyzing student process data in game based assessments. Sample each variable conditioned on the values of its parents 3. This article explains what pdfs are, how to open one, all the different ways. A bayesian network also known as a bayes network, belief network, or decision network is a probabilistic graphical model that represents a set of variables and their conditional dependencies via a directed acyclic graph dag. Bayesian belief network a bbn is a special type of diagram called a directed graph together with an associated set of probability tables. We compare to two very recent approaches to bayesian neural networks, namely an approach based on expectation propagation hla15 and an approach based on variational bayes bckw15. We will look at how to model a problem with a bayesian network and the types of reasoning that can be performed.
Pdf file or convert a pdf file to docx, jpg, or other file format. We would say that a is a parent of b, b is a child of a, that a in. Sampling time is the exact same as the reaction time 3. Bayesian networks are a probabilistic model that are especially good at inference given incomplete data. I paid for a pro membership specifically to enable this feature. Handling big data the goal of web usability diagnostics is to identify, for each site page, design deficiencies. The file format of genie and smile is another program specific xml.
We also desired to experiment with larger networks than what is available in the. Learning bayesian networks with local structure friedman and goldszmidt, 1998 a bayesian approach to learning bayesian networks with local structure chickeringet al. The case studies this section presents applications of bayesian networks to. The bn you are about to implement is the one modelled in the apple tree example in the basic concepts section. Formally prove which conditional independence relationships are encoded by serial linear connection of three random variables. Bayesian networks introduction bayesian networks bns, also known as belief networks or bayes nets for short, belong to the family of probabilistic graphical models gms. A bayesian network framework is used to build an inference model of learners understanding. For a node v, a parent of v is a node from which there is a directed. You can calculate the probability of a sample under a bayesian network as the product of the probability of each variable given its parents, if it has any. R which contains all the information jags needs to sample from the marginal posterior distributions. Essentially, for each variable, you need consider only that column of data and the columns corresponding to that variables parents. Our method performs better than both of these, is much simpler to implement, and uses less computation at test time. Download citation partitioned hybrid learning of bayesian network structures we develop a novel hybrid method for bayesian network structure learning called partitioned hybrid greedy search.
Modeling with bayesian networks mit opencourseware. A burglar can set the alarm o an earthquake can set the alarm o the alarm can cause mary to call the alarm can cause john to call amarda shehu 580 bayesian networks 5. If your scanner saves files as pdf portbale document format files, the potential exists to merge the individual files into one doc. Finding g that maximizes the bayesian score is nphard. Bayesian network, also known as bayes network is a probabilistic directed acyclic graphical model, which can be used for time series prediction, anomaly detection, diagnostics and more. Bayesian network a with maximum likelihood estimates based on data a. Our framework is implemented using an e cient markov chain monte carlo algorithm. Application of bayesian networks in analyzing incidents and. For example an insurance company may construct a bayesian network to predict the probability of signing up a new customer. Inference in bayesian networks given a bayesian network b i. You are given two different bayesian network structures 1 and 2, each. Csv file, implement and demonstrate the candidateelimination algorithm to output a description of the set of all hypotheses consistent with the training examples. Luckily, there are lots of free and paid tools that can compress a pdf file in just a few easy steps.
Bayesian networks with r bojan mihaljevic november 2223, 2018 contents introduction 2 overview. Instancespecific bayesian network structure learning. Modeling prediction markets with dynamic bayesian networks. Bayesian network analysis of covid19 data reveals higher infection prevalence rates and lower fatality rates than widely reported.
The scoring function is callibrated using the original bayesian structure scoring paper, from which first published the equations in the decision under uncertainty book 2. By michelle rae uy 24 january 2020 knowing how to combine pdf files isnt reserved. Bayesian networks caribbean environment programme unep. A bayesian belief network structure bs is augmented by conditional probabilities, b p, to form a bayesian belief network b. Something like the following code will create a single pdf file where each page is a separate plot of a marginal posterior density.
Left side 1a presents bayesian network of 21 companies in case study, right side 1b presents bayesian network conditioned on quality by design qbd maturity level. Bayesian network example with the bnlearn package rbloggers. For a given set of training data examples stored in a. Depending on the type of scanner you have, you might only be able to scan one page of a document at a time. Read on to find out just how to combine multiple pdf files on macos and windows 10. This project finds an optimal bayesian network structures that best fit some given data. Blitz a bayesian neural network library for pytorch by. These graphical structures are used to represent knowledge about an uncertain domain. Bayesian networks at our disposal, which can be seen as a sample of the probability distribu tion that we. A bayesian network, bayes network, belief network, decision network, bayes ian model or probabilistic directed acyclic graphical model is a probabilistic graphical model a type of statistical model that represents a set of variables and their conditional dependencies via a directed acyclic graph dag.
We evaluate our network on 5 publicly available uci datasets using test rmse and log likelihood as the evaluation metrics. Regression analysis is a strong statistical process that allows you to inspect the relationship between two or more variables of interest. To combine pdf files into a single pdf document is easier than it looks. The outputs of a bayesian network are conditional probabilities. If it is a univariate distribution, then the maximum likelihood estimate is just the count of each symbol divided by the number of samples in the data. This is a challenging problem due the nonstationarity and sample scarcity of time series data. One such model, pi, represents the distribution in the population of intelligent versus less intelligent student. Formally, the dag is an independence map of the probability distribution of x, with graphical separation g implying probabilistic.
A commonly used scoring function is the bayesian score which has some very nice properties. Number of probabilities in bayesian networks consider n binary variables unconstrained joint distribution requires o2 n probabilities if we have a bayesian network, with a maximum of k parents for any node, then we need on 2 k probabilities example full unconstrained joint distribution n 30. How to shrink a pdf file that is too large techwalla. A bayesian network is a directed acyclic graph model that represents conditional independencies between a set of variables 18,19. We propose a novel class of network shrinkage priors for the coe cient corresponding to the undirected network predictor. A bayesian network is a representation of a joint probability distribution of a set of. Bayesian regression with undirected network predictors. Pdf in this article, publicly available information and software on bayesian. The bayesian network is conceptually different from the causal bayesian network. Another, pd, represents the distribution of di fficult and easy classes. Pdf sensitivity analysis of a bayesian network for. An oversized pdf file can be hard to send through email and may not upload onto certain file managers. H the seized computer was used as the initial seeder to share the pirated file on a bittorrent network h1 the pirated file was copied from the seized optical disk to the seized computer h2 a torrent file was created from the copied file h3 the torrent file was sent to newsgroups for publishing h4 the torrent file was activated, which. The model structure and conditional probability table cpt are trained on preliminarily collected learners logs.
A, in which each node v i2v corresponds to a random variable x i. Executive summary a bayesian network is a representation of a joint probability distribution of a set of randomvariableswithapossiblemutualcausalrelationship. The range of applications is designed to demonstrate the wide. The identical material with the resolved exercises will be provided after the last bayesian network tutorial. This has also been the implicit approach of previous models in the literature since they use bayesian updating of the agents over time in their models. Learning bayesian network model structure from data. They are available in different formats from several sources, the most famous one being the bayesian network repository hosted at the hebrew university of jerusalem. Bayesian network analysis is a form of probabilistic graphical models which derives from empirical data a directed acyclic graph dag. Bayesian regression with undirected network predictors with.
A pdf file is a portable document format file, developed by adobe systems. Build a simple bayesian network using netica softw. Make sure the bayesian network itself is organized from causes on top to effects on bottom. Searching for a specific type of document on the internet is sometimes like looking for a needle in a haystack. Building a bayesian network this tutorial shows you how to implement a small bayesian network bn in the hugin gui. Partitioned hybrid learning of bayesian network structures. Much like a hidden markov model, they consist of a directed graphical model though bayesian networks must also be acyclic and a set of probability distributions. Each node of the bayesian network relates to a course unit of content, and each node has 2 values, understanding. In machine learning, the bayesian inference is known for its robust set of tools for modelling any random variable, including the business performance. Building bug model once we have the posterior distributions the next step is to actually create the dag in jags. P1 bayesian networks 7 points you are given two different bayesian network structures 1 and 2, each consisting of 5 binary random variables a, b, c, d, e. Adobe designed the portable document format, or pdf, to be a document platform viewable on virtually any modern operating system. Apr 04, 2020 cost function for bayesian neural networks. Represent the full joint distribution more compactly with smaller number of parameters.
Bayesian network bn, a probabilistic graph model, provides intuitive and theoretically solid mechanisms for processing uncertain information and presenting causalities among variables. The arcs represent causal relationships between variables. Application of bayesian networks in analyzing incidents. Automated bayesian network learning from data is an important and active area of research. Build an artificial neural network by implementing the backpropagation algorithm and test the same using appropriate data sets. Personalized regression enables sample specific pancancer analysis lengerich et al. Once youve done it, youll be able to easily send the logos you create to clients, make them available for download, or attach them to emails in a fo. For example an insurance company may construct a bayesian network to predict the probability of signing up a new customer to premium plan for the next marketing campaign. We can save this bayesian network to using the static class. In particular, each node in the graph represents a random variable, while. This example shows how to learn in the parameters of a bayesian network from a stream of data with a bayesian approach using the parallel version of the svb algorithm, broderick, t. The bayesian network repository contains the networks stored in multiple formats as well as citations to the original papers.
Fitting a bayesian network to data is a fairly simple process. The proposed framework is devised to detect both nodes and edges in the network predictive of the response. To test correctness, we applied formatted the structure and data provided in dataa. Compactness a cpt for boolean x i with k boolean parents has. In the causal bayesian network, each edge can be interpreted as a direct causal relation between a parent node and a child node, relative to the other nodes in the network pearl, 1988. The formulation of bayesian networks, as described above, is not suf.
1349 1034 748 1514 1613 1543 325 492 280 119 11 1411 1428 854 1820 226 588 1613 1297 586 157 713 1550 8 1699 441 5 1167